You should consider no longer using latex as a frontend for your manuscripts. Manage and control access to the work youve shared with others and easily see the work theyve shared with you. Please follow these steps to learn how to format a manuscript for ebook conversion. Also, you only need to give each instruction once, and that instruction applies to everything that comes after, unless you type a. By default, pandoc will use latex to create the pdf, which requires that. The default css is minimal and can be found on github or in the epub. Ever found that printing readmes or markdown files from is a pain in the ass. Creating unnumbered chapterssections plus adding them to the toc andor header ask question.
If you just thumbs up someones comment the maintainers do not receive a notification. Gets a value from the current pages params set in front matter, with a fall. In some cases, you might want to produce plain markdown output from r markdown e. Pandoc can convert between numerous markup and word processing formats, including, but not limited. By the way, if you have hopes of becoming published, your. Hands free scheduling of updates to your documents and automatic email distribution. Thus an include file inherits its parents file labels. If you want to explicitly specify the encoding of a markdown file, please save your file with a utf8 or utf16 bom byte order mark or add an encoding directive inside a comment anywhere at the beginning of your file.
Leanpub will create a separate sample ebook containing just chapter one, because. Opening fence must begin on the first line of the markdown string file. If you want the old behavior, you can put the following line in the start of your shortcode template. Each pull request should only modifyadd a single topic. Contributing to documentation cucumber documentation. Please dont lump many unrelated document changes into the same pull request. Chacon does some postprocessing on these files, for example, to insert images. In addition to cleaner markdown, shortcodes can be updated any time to. You can use the css option to specify a css file for the book. Contribute to k2052markdowntoebook development by creating an account on github. If you want to explicitly specify the encoding of a markdown file, please save your file with a utf8 or utf16 bom byte order mark or add an. The links title is used as the chapters title, and the links target is a path to that chapters file. If you use tags to style your main headings then the above options will not work well. So the welcome page will only open when this package is updated.
How i wrote and published my novel using only open source tools. How to format a manuscript for ebook conversion publishdrive. In some cases you might want to produce plain markdown output from r markdown e. Fixed you can now open files in markdownpad via the command line with relative file paths e. How i wrote and published my novel using only open source. Creating unnumbered chapterssections plus adding them to. Opening and closing fences must be the same number of dash characters. An r markdown template for academic manuscripts steven v. Go to edit insert image linked to file the last option is closest to using an image tag with an external file mac only for now, discussed below because it doesnt insert the actual image into your project thus keeping your project file size down. I created a separate markdown file for the front matter of the book, that is, all the text that comes before the text of the. Typora gives you a seamless experience as both a reader and a writer. To create a simple book, create a markdown file and feed it into pandoc.
And be sure to properly use heading stylesh1, h2, h3 etc for all main headings in the front matter, story and back matter of your ebook. Content creation is hard enough without adding bad html into the mix. The last 10% can make a big difference in the quality of a work so please be forgiving if it does not meet your expectations. Support showing line numbers for code block and code chunk by adding linenumbers class. In fact you can use \ input filename and \include filename which are latex commands, directly in pandoc, because it supports nearly all html and latex syntax. Shortcodes are typically easier to use than html and can be used both in the visual editor and in the text editor. A platform will make selling your ebook incredibly easier since people will know who you are. This might happen when your markdown file is too big, or you are using too many math or graphs. If the maintainers do not wish to pursue the request they can always lock the issue. This is how you will get your work out of scrivener and into another word processing format like ms word, or into an ebook file appropriate for uploading to many distributors. For the stylesheet to work properly and your books formatting to be consistent, you will have to format using general styles instead of using local formatting. Read the leanpub flavoured markdown manual leanpub. From markdown to paperback and kindle without proprietary software. While there are several excellent ebook writing and conversion apps availablefrom free to hundreds of dollars for every platformmost people still prefer writing in a traditional text editor.
A guide to creating websites with r markdown and the r package blogdown. If you are interested, please also try out our new prototype web app. Per default, metalsmithmarkdown is checking if file has a. Note that if your markdown file contains links to local images, for example. But you can compile your markdown to latex with pandox easily. Front matter has no section numbering, even if you have turned on section numbering for the rest of your book. Asciidoctor is written in ruby, packaged as a rubygem and published to. Compiling in scrivener book writing and formatting. If you are not familiar with r markdown, please see appendix a for a quick tutorial. You can set up a ebook configuration by simply adding ebook frontmatter into your markdown file.
Pandoc produces a very good epub file with these inputs, but i wanted further customisation. You have knowledge to share and this course will help you take your. The gem is also packaged in several linux distributions, including fedora, debian and ubuntu. The encoding of a markdown file is, by default, the system encoding e. Markdown and including multiple files stack overflow. Your markdown file will be rendered to a beautiful, printable pdf. Your learning lab course will help developers around the world discover new technologies, learn new skills and build better software.
Today im going to talk about basic scrivener compiling. However labels defined in an included file disappear when the file ends. As to your question, theres no markdown command to include a single link from one file to another in any. Simply view any markdown file on github, then in your url bar replace the part of the url with. Once your first pull request has been accepted, you will be promoted to a committer and gain write access to the github repository. Markdown was designed to allow people to write simple, readable text that could be easily converted to a simple html markup. Sometimes, just looking at the same text in a different way is enough to get you moving on a wip and get it done. Furthermore, the file is also parsed for yamlfrontmatter information, which will then also be put into the js object. You save it whatever you want your file name to be with a. A great way to indicate the need to insert specific data in a checklist is to use a code fence with a unique, standardized token like this.
For example, theres no real way to align an image to the right or left. Posted on february 10, 2016 by steve in r markdown the frontmatter to an r markdown document. Asciidoctor is a fast text processor and publishing toolchain for converting asciidoc content to html5, epub3, pdf, docbook 5 or 4. If you have an ipad, you can still edit your markdownified project using scrivener on ios, or you can use an ios markdown editor like byword to edit your markdown file and import it back into your scrivener project later. Jekyll, the first popular static site builder introduced the. If you use the book, please consider buying a copy to help support his.
699 1531 1404 833 1575 630 343 1532 191 335 1295 935 1355 426 126 1377 350 482 52 72 558 163 948 1547 284 38 35 308 205 465 1328 764 677 1201 554 377 316 108 1348